The Tooth/South Face

First time attempting the tooth, very low visibility and little to no boot tracks made route finding difficult. Broke over the clouds reaching pineapple pass made for a more enjoyable but still blistering cold ascent of the south face, climbing in boots and gloves, many cracks/holds filled with snow and ice making this 5.4 slightly more intimidating. Ultimately we ended up turning around at the base of the last pitch due to a system rolling in over the mountains and light fading fast. An exciting day, seemed to be the only ones up there in a while, and maybe for another while as the winter weather has seemed to really kick off. Great climb!
